    Hello everyone. I'm stuck before I even get started and I'm hoping to find a solution to my problem. When I try to open Unity I get the following error in a window that says:

    Opening file failed

    Opening file Assets/Standard Assets/Character Controllers/Sources/PrototypeCharacter/Textures/constructor_normals.png.meta failed: The system cannot find the path specified.

    I'm asked to Try Again, Force Quit or Cancel. Try Again just pops the window back up. Force Quit ends everything of course and cancel pops up a new window that says it cannot find the path specified on another object. If I cancel enough I can run Unity but I don't want to run the system like this all the time.

    I'm looking for anyone who has had a similar problem or at least knows how to fix this. I have the current version of unity and windows 8 64-bit with an intel core i7-4770 CPU @ 3.40GHz; 16 GB of RAM. Help me please! Thanks in advance...
